Medication-Assisted Treatment: A Modern Approach to Addiction Recovery

Addiction recovery has evolved significantly in recent years, offering more effective and evidence-based solutions to help individuals regain control of their lives. Among these advancements,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T) has emerged as a leading solution for addressing substance use disorders. But what is MAT, and how does it support recovery? This guide explores Medication-Assisted Treatment, its applications, and the benefits it offers to individuals struggling with addiction.

What is Medication-Assisted Treatment (MAT)?

MAT is an evidence-based approach that combines FDA-approved medications with counseling and behavioral therapies to treat substance use disorders. Unlike traditional detox-only methods, MAT offers a comprehensive recovery experience by addressing both the physical and psychological aspects of addiction.

MAT programs commonly target addictions to substances like opioids and alcohol. Medications such as Suboxone, Methadone, and Naltrexone are paired with therapy to reduce withdrawal symptoms, curb cravings, and promote long-term recovery.

Why MAT is a Game-Changer for Addiction Recovery

For individuals battling long-term addiction, MAT provides several key benefits that traditional treatment methods may not fully achieve:

  • Reduces Withdrawal Symptoms: One of the most challenging aspects of recovery is managing the physical withdrawal symptoms. MAT medications help alleviate this discomfort, enabling individuals to focus on therapy and healing.
  • Stabilizes Brain Chemistry: Substance abuse alters brain patterns. MAT works to stabilize chemical imbalances, lessening cravings and reducing relapses.
  • Enhances Therapy Effectiveness: By minimizing the physical barriers to recovery, such as pain and cravings, patients can better engage in counseling services and behavioral therapies.
  • Long-Term Recovery Support: MAT is not a ‘quick fix.’ It is typically part of a structured program that integrates ongoing medical care, therapy, and support systems.

Key Applications of MAT Programs

MAT programs are beneficial across multiple addiction recovery challenges, including:

Opioid Addiction Treatment

Medications such as Methadone and Buprenorphine are effective options for managing opioid dependency. These medications reduce the euphoric effects of opioids and alleviate withdrawal symptoms, making long-term recovery possible.

Alcohol Use Disorder

Medications like Naltrexone and Acamprosate are used in MAT programs for alcohol addiction. They reduce cravings and physical dependence, empowering individuals to sustain sobriety.

Dual Diagnosis Recovery

For individuals dealing with both mental health issues and addiction, MAT programs can complement therapies designed to address anxiety, depression, or PTSD. This dual approach helps achieve holistic recovery.
